Sea Shepherd also claim their boat was at rest the whole time, which is clearly and incontrovertibly shown as a lie by the wake from their craft.

I find it very hard to believe a 52m 591 tonne trawler with a top speed of 12kt would be able to outmanoeuvre a 40kt fibre-glass trimaran which holds the world record for the fastest ever global circumnavigation!

In any contest of acceleration and manoeuvrability I know which I would have my money on, and it isn't the steel hulled fishing boat.
